As per the recent fix to the always_specify_types lint (dart-lang/sdk#57296), literal maps and lists are now expected to be explicitly typed.

Running that lint on the repo identifies quite a few spots to update. This focuses on flutter_driver and flutter_sprites (somewhat arbitrarily) but the changes are fairly representative.

Note there are a number of places where I made a quick judgement on how specific to make the types. Feedback on those is welcome. (Especially as we move forward with more.)
